辅助装配装置行为过程研究及其“苯环”特性 被引量:2

Research on behavioral process of auxiliary assembly devices and their phenyl-loop behavior characteristics

摘要 机电产品的行为是实现产品功能的必要途径,分析机电产品行为特征是研究机电产品设计方法的重要手段。以辅助装配工具为研究对象,通过分析其各种行为实例,总结提出了这类产品行为的"苯环"特性,研究了"苯环"类行为的发生规律、实施规则及其对设计的指导作用。 The behavior of mechanical and electrical products is the necessary mean for carrying out functions of the products, analyzing the behavior characteristics of the mechanical and electrical products is the important means for studying the design methods of mechanical and electrical products. By taking the auxiliary assembly devices as the research objective and analyzing its various behavior examples, "phenyl-loop" behaviors for this kind of products are summarized and presented. The occurrence rule, implementation rule of the "phenyl-loop" behaviors as well as its directive function for the design was studied.
作者 石亮 邓益民
出处 《机械设计》 CSCD 北大核心 2011年第4期1-3,9,共4页 Journal of Machine Design
基金 国家自然科学基金资助项目(50875133)
关键词 设计理论与方法 “苯环”特性 概念设计 回复行为 design theory, and methodology "phenyl-loop" behavior conceptual design revert action
